Lee Beom-seok is a human[1]. His place of birth was Seoul[2]. He was born on October 20, 1900[3]. He passed away in Seoul[4]. He died on May 11, 1972[5]. He worked as a politician[6], diplomat[7], military personnel[8], and resistance fighter[9]. Body
Origins and Family
Lee Beom-seok's place of birth was Seoul[2]. He was born on October 20, 1900[3]. His father was Q12611419[12]. Korean was his native language[15].
Education
Lee Beom-seok's education included a stint at Yunnan Military Academy[19].
Career and Affiliations
Recorded occupations include politician[6], diplomat[7], military personnel[8], and resistance fighter[9]. Positions held include Prime Minister of South Korea[16], a position[28], in South Korea[29], founded in 1948[30]; ambassador of South Korea to the Republic of China[17]; and ambassador[18], a diplomatic rank[31].
Personal Life
Lee Beom-seok was married to Maria Kim[13].
Death and Burial
Lee Beom-seok died on May 11, 1972[5]. He passed away in Seoul[4]. The cause of death was disease[24]. He is buried at Seoul National Cemetery[11].
